Ireland weather: Widespread rain forecast by Met Eireann as miserable conditions return
Unsettled weather with widespread rain is forecast over the coming daysWidespread rain has been forecast by Met Eireann this week as miserable weather conditions return.Today will be a little chilly and rather cloudy this morning but it is largely dry. A touch more cloud will build form the northwest later this morning with some patchy light rain or drizzle following in across Connacht and Ulster later this afternoon. It will be dry elsewhere with southwesterly breezes and highs of 9 to 13 degrees.Tonight will be cloudy and a little breezy too. Patchy rain or drizzle will drift in over the western half of the country but staying mostly dry across Leinster. It will be mild too with lowest temperatures of 6 to 10 degrees and some mist or fog patches forming overnight also.It will turn a little more unsettled tomorrow with overcast skies and rain spreading throughout. The rain will be heavy and persistent for a time in the afternoon. Later then rain will be followed by sunny spells and showers as southwesterly winds change westerly, strong and gusty at times too. Highest temperatures of 10 to 13 degrees are forecast.Here is Met Eireann's national outlook for the coming days:Overview"Mixed overall with spells of rain or showers but temperatures staying around average."Tuesday Night"Staying rather wet and unsettled with showers widespread throughout and fresh to strong northwesterly winds. Some of the showers may turn wintry, especially on higher ground with lowest temperatures of 1 to 4 degrees."Wednesday"Another wet and blustery day with showers becoming widespread, again possibly turning wintry on higher ground with a fresh and gusty northwesterly breeze. Some isolated sunny spells developing later with highest temperatures of 5 to 9 degrees."Wednesday Night"Showers will gradually ease during the evening with some clear spells developing later in the night. Northwesterly breezes will ease too with lowest temperatures of 1 to 4 degrees."Thursday"A cold start generally but some good sunny spells will develop in the morning with just a light breeze. Staying dry but becoming cloudier later in the afternoon. Highest temperatures of 7 to 9 degrees."Friday"Indications suggest another unsettled day with rain moving over the country, possibly turning heavy at times too.
